A technician has just installed two memory modules on a motherboard that supports DDR3 RAM with the bus speed up to 1600 MHz. Th
e specifications of memory are DDR3 1066 MHz for one module and DDR3 1333 MHz for another. On which of the following bus speeds will the system function?
The maximum bus speed of the memory that the motherboard can support is 1600 MHz. This means that if a memory of higher speed is installed then the memory will run at 1600 MHz and no higher.
Here, a memory with DDR3 1066 MHz for one module and DDR3 1333 MHz is installed. The computer is set up in a way that will always select the lower speed.
